Online Dating Success: Around 20% of current committed relationships began online, and 17% of couples who married in the last year met through a dating site.
Longest Marriage: The longest recorded marriage lasted 91 years and 12 days. The couple, who lived in the UK, got married in 1925 and remained together until 2016.
Speed Dating Origin: Speed dating was invented by a Rabbi in 1998 to help Jewish singles meet potential partners more efficiently.
Proposal Season: Christmas Eve is the most popular day of the year to propose, followed closely by Valentine's Day and Christmas Day.
Relationship Length: The average length of a romantic relationship before marriage in the United States is around three years.
Relationship Breakups: Studies suggest that the most common time for breakups to occur is three to five months into a relationship.
Love Letters: Before the digital age, love letters were the primary means of expressing affection. Now, email and text messages have largely replaced them.
These fun facts and statistics offer a glimpse into the fascinating world of dating and relationships.
